Lazy Hack #1 — Lazy Feet
Level 1 (Off the Kit):
Heel Up — lift your heel only using your calf.
Heel Down — heel glued to the floor, lift the front of your foot.
Focus on controlled, exaggerated movements.

Level 2 (On the Kit):
Apply the same motion as 16th notes using ankle technique.

Lazy Hack #3 — The Lazy Slide

Level 1 — 8th Note Triplet Slide Developer


Section the pedal into quarters. Pick two points and exaggerate the motion.
Increase by 2 BPM and allow the movement to naturally refine.
Think “slide through the pedal,” not “lift up.”

Lazy Hack #4 — Lazy Transitions (Smooth Laziness)
Quarter notes heel down → 8th notes heel up.
Focus on the transition motion between techniques.


Bonus Lazy Hack: 16ths Speed Bursts
20 seconds as fast as you can, 10 seconds rest. Repeat this for 5 minutes.
